Yesterday, 4th December, the board of directors of the Fondazione Teatro Donizetti appointed me as the new artistic director of the Donizetti Opera festival. It is an exceptional acknowledgement of the work I have been doing since 2017 as music director of the festival devoted to Donizetti, and I am deeply grateful to all the members of the board presided over by Giorgio Berta. Besides being a great honour, this double responsibility indicates a clear cut pathway to follow with the determined will to preserve the history and success of the festival, without losing sight of the origins of the historical, musical and cultural patrimony encapsulated in the towering, beloved, immortal name, Gaetano Donizetti. Those who, like me, have known and been studying his scores for a lifetime, are aware that this authentic “reservoir of music” must be transformed into artistic projects equal to the stature of such a treasure, increasing international awareness of Donizetti, supporting and promoting the Research Centre of the Fondazione, envisaging a festival that involves both the inhabitants of Bergamo and a global audience.
